Welcome to Orvane Labs. This ticket confirms your induction for the prototype workshop in Building C at the Redfen Park site. Before entering, complete the online safety module and collect safety glasses from the rack by the door. The workshop is supervised weekdays 08:00–18:00; out-of-hours access is not permitted for new starters during the first month. Machinery bookings go through the workshop coordinator. The door operates on a keypad until your badge is activated, so use the entry code provided below.

staff pass of tajog-bahap = bdg-GTUUI-82661

## Environments — DriftSweep

DriftSweep, our orphaned-resource sweeper, runs in three environments: sandbox, staging, and production, each scoped to its own Kelverin project. Sandbox sweeps hourly with dry-run enforced; production sweeps nightly with deletion enabled after a 48-hour grace period. Support should verify the environment before escalating. Production currently uses the following configuration values.

config for kahag-tafop:
WENWYN_PIN=7412
WENWYN_TENANT=fenion
WENWYN_METRICS_HOST=metrics.wenwyn.zemvarnet.local
WENWYN_SEAL=seal_cafee3b9
WENWYN_STANDBY_TEAM=praox

Ticket SWP-2141: Expired credentials on retention sweeper

The Dustbin sweeper failed its nightly run — auth rejected against the Ledgerline archive service. Root cause: the old key expired Tuesday. Fix in this PR: swap the config to read from the vault path instead of the baked-in value. Reviewer: confirm no other jobs reference the stale entry. For verifying the staging run, the replacement key is as follows.

app token of fajop-fahif = qvz4-AnML

**Ticket: Config drift causing rounding errors in FX conversion**

Hey — welcome to Coinloom! Quick one for you: staging and prod have drifted on the currency-conversion settings, and we're seeing off-by-a-cent errors on refunds in the Ostermark region. Prod still rounds half-up while staging went banker's rounding last sprint. Please align staging to match prod exactly. Prod's current values are listed below.

service settings:
BRIAX_PIN=5288
BRIAX_TENANT=ralius
BRIAX_METRICS_HOST=metrics.briax.kelviforge.local
BRIAX_SEAL=seal_3139cb39
BRIAX_STANDBY_TEAM=rusion